My iPad Pro does not sync mail with my iPhone. Help

Mail messages are not directly synchronised between devices. Instead, your email accounts have to be configured on each of your devices - each device retrieving email from the email server.


For IMAP mailboxes, the server effectively maintains the “master copy” of your email. Each mail client downloads a copy of the email messages, duplicating the folder structure as seen on the mail server. As email messages are read/moved/deleted, the server is updated; other mail clients accessing the mailbox synchronise their downloaded content.


POP3 mailboxes work slightly differently, however, all mail content is still individually downloaded by each client.


Ensure that you have added your email account(s) to each of devices:

Add an email account to your iPhone, iPad, or iPod touch - Apple Support


If you have already added your email account(s) to all your devices, if you still have problems, the easiest method to resolve an issue will require that your delete the related account from the device upon which you have the problem - and then re-add the account.


To delete an account from a device:

Settings > Mail > Accounts > [Your email account] > Delete Account


After deleting an account, a restart is recommended:


Force restart iPad (models with Face ID or with Touch ID in the top button)

If your iPad doesn’t have the Home button, do the following:

  1. Press and quickly release the volume button nearest to the top button.
  2. Press and quickly release the volume button farthest from the top button.
  3. Press and hold the top button.
  4. When the Apple logo appears, release the top button.




Force restart iPad (models with the Home button)

Press and hold the top button and the Home button at the same time. When the Apple logo appears, release both buttons.



After restarting the iPad, re-add the email account(s) as required.
